Option B: Free Trials via Mobile (iOS & Android)
NordVPN offers a 7-day free trial, but only if you sign up through the Google Play Store or Apple App Store on your mobile device. You do not need to enter a credit card for the trial (though Apple/Google will require one on file). Cancel within 7 days, and you pay nothing.

Credential Stuffing and Stolen AccountsIf a generator actually provides a working login, it is almost certainly a stolen account. Hackers use "credential stuffing"—taking leaked passwords from other data breaches and testing them on NordVPN. When you use these, you are accessing a real person's paid subscription without their knowledge. NordVPN’s security systems frequently detect this and ban the accounts immediately.
